通辽网站设计佛山搜索引擎推广服务好

张小明 2026/1/8 11:14:11
通辽网站设计,佛山搜索引擎推广服务好,这么建设新的网站,个股期权系统网站开发当你浏览网页时#xff0c;是否曾遇到过想要保存某个视频或音频却无从下手的尴尬#xff1f;别担心#xff0c;猫抓浏览器扩展就是你的网络资源捕手#xff01;这款基于事件驱动架构的资源嗅探工具#xff0c;能够轻松捕获网页中的各类媒体文件。今天#xf…当你浏览网页时是否曾遇到过想要保存某个视频或音频却无从下手的尴尬别担心猫抓浏览器扩展就是你的网络资源捕手这款基于事件驱动架构的资源嗅探工具能够轻松捕获网页中的各类媒体文件。今天我们就来揭秘它的技术实现看看这个抓猫高手是如何工作的。【免费下载链接】cat-catch猫抓 chrome资源嗅探扩展项目地址: https://gitcode.com/GitHub_Trending/ca/cat-catch问题篇网页资源捕获的三大痛点痛点一资源隐藏太深现代网站为了优化加载速度和保护版权往往将媒体资源拆分成多个小文件或者使用动态加载技术。你看到的那个流畅播放的视频背后可能是几十个甚至上百个ts分片文件在默默支撑。痛点二格式五花八门从传统的mp4、mp3到流媒体专用的m3u8、mpd格式再到各种加密传输的内容普通用户很难一一应对。痛点三下载操作繁琐即使找到了资源链接手动下载、合并、解密等一系列操作也足以让人望而却步。解决方案事件驱动的智能嗅探系统猫抓扩展采用了一套精妙的事件驱动架构就像给浏览器装上了一双火眼金睛。它通过监听浏览器中的各种事件实时捕获网络请求自动识别媒体资源。上图展示了扩展的弹出界面你可以在这里看到当前页面检测到的所有视频资源包括文件大小、分辨率等详细信息还能直接预览和下载。技术实现三招教你玩转资源捕获第一招网络请求监听术猫抓扩展的核心技术在于对网络请求的精准监听。当你在浏览器中打开一个网页时扩展会监听所有HTTP请求分析请求头和响应内容智能识别媒体文件的特征包括文件扩展名、Content-Type类型建立临时存储机制确保数据不丢失// 建立请求头存储映射 G.requestHeaders new Map(); // 临时储存请求头 G.blackList new Set(); // 屏蔽无用资源 G.blockUrlSet new Set(); // 过滤干扰网址第二招智能过滤算法面对海量的网络请求猫抓扩展需要快速准确地识别出真正的媒体资源。它采用了三重过滤机制文件扩展名匹配支持30种常见媒体格式MIME类型分析精准识别audio/*、video/*等类型正则表达式引擎允许用户自定义匹配规则第三招多格式兼容处理针对不同的媒体格式猫抓扩展提供了专门的解决方案HLS流媒体完整解析m3u8索引文件支持AES-128加密MPEG-DASH解析mpd文件提取视频分片传统格式直接下载mp4、mp3等完整文件在m3u8解析界面中你可以看到扩展如何将64个ts分片文件整合成一个完整的视频还能自定义下载参数和输出格式。实际应用案例三大场景使用示例案例一微博视频下载当你浏览微博时猫抓扩展会自动检测页面中的视频资源。在弹出界面中你可以看到视频的详细信息包括大小、时长、分辨率然后一键下载。案例二在线课程录制很多在线教育平台使用m3u8格式传输视频内容。猫抓扩展能够解析这些分片文件让你轻松保存完整的课程视频。案例三音乐资源捕获无论是网页背景音乐还是在线播放器猫抓都能准确识别音频资源支持mp3、flac等多种格式。最佳实践建议让你的抓取更高效配置优化技巧合理设置下载线程数根据网络状况调整避免过多线程导致下载失败启用自动下载对于批量资源可以设置规则自动处理利用正则过滤通过自定义规则精准定位目标资源使用注意事项尊重版权仅用于个人学习和合理使用注意网站使用条款避免违反相关规定定期清理缓存保持扩展运行流畅技术深度架构设计的精妙之处猫抓扩展的Service Worker设计确保了扩展的稳定运行。通过心跳机制维持活跃状态即使长时间不操作也不会被浏览器自动关闭。// 心跳保活机制 chrome.runtime.onConnect.addListener(function (Port) { if (chrome.runtime.lastError || Port.name ! HeartBeat) return; Port.postMessage(HeartBeat); const interval setInterval(function () { clearInterval(interval); Port.disconnect(); }, 250000); });总结从技术原理到实际价值猫抓浏览器扩展不仅仅是一个工具更是现代网络资源管理技术的集大成者。它将复杂的技术原理封装在简单易用的界面背后让普通用户也能轻松捕获网页资源。通过事件驱动架构、智能过滤算法和多格式兼容处理猫抓扩展解决了网页资源捕获的多个技术难题。无论你是技术爱好者还是普通用户都能从中受益。记住技术是为了更好地服务生活合理使用才能发挥最大价值想要体验这个强大的资源嗅探工具你可以通过访问 https://gitcode.com/GitHub_Trending/ca/cat-catch 获取完整源码和安装说明。【免费下载链接】cat-catch猫抓 chrome资源嗅探扩展项目地址: https://gitcode.com/GitHub_Trending/ca/cat-catch创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
版权声明:本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!

做网站建设业务员怎么样传奇游戏网页版

第一章:C并发资源管理新思维:基于RAII和move语义的无锁设计实践在现代C并发编程中,资源的高效与安全管理是系统稳定性的核心。传统锁机制虽然能保证线程安全,但易引发死锁、性能瓶颈等问题。结合RAII(Resource Acquisi…

张小明 2026/1/7 23:56:02 网站建设

从写代码到网站运行不了了怎么做网站赚

本文献给: 已掌握图论基础,希望理解如何在带权连通图中找到最小生成树的C语言学习者。本文将系统讲解两种经典的最小生成树算法。 你将学到: 最小生成树问题的定义与核心概念Prim算法:从顶点出发,逐步扩张生成树Kruska…

张小明 2026/1/8 1:21:21 网站建设

深圳网站建设亿联时代网站制作教程 pdf下载

引言:后量子密码测试的紧迫性与挑战 随着量子计算技术的快速发展,传统公钥密码体系(如RSA、ECC)面临着被量子算法破解的潜在风险。根据全球技术演进轨迹预测,到2030年量子计算机可能具备破解现有加密体系的能力。后量…

张小明 2026/1/8 1:21:19 网站建设

柳河县做网站郑州企业网站优化

PyTorch-CUDA-v2.7 镜像对 FP16 与 BF16 的深度支持:从原理到工程实践 在当前大模型训练动辄消耗数百张 GPU、显存瓶颈日益凸显的背景下,如何在不牺牲模型精度的前提下提升计算效率,已成为每一个深度学习工程师必须面对的核心问题。混合精度训…

张小明 2026/1/8 1:21:17 网站建设

广东工程建设信息网站页面优化的方法

在当今游戏竞技领域,AI游戏辅助技术正悄然掀起一场革命。你是否好奇,深度学习如何让计算机像人类一样精准识别目标?目标检测算法又是怎样实现智能瞄准的?让我们一起踏上这场技术探索之旅,揭开RookieAI_yolov8项目背后的…

张小明 2026/1/8 1:21:16 网站建设

罗湖医院网站建设外协加工订单网

B站视频缓存转换完整指南:永久保存你的精彩内容 【免费下载链接】m4s-converter 将bilibili缓存的m4s转成mp4(读PC端缓存目录) 项目地址: https://gitcode.com/gh_mirrors/m4/m4s-converter 在B站这个充满创意和知识的视频平台,我们经常会遇到收藏…

张小明 2026/1/8 1:21:14 网站建设